A dash around Ardmore late this afternoon netted three new aircraft, well, new to me!

The first was Cessna 185B ZK-CMW registered to Pokeno interests, and by the getup worn by the pilot now employed in the meat bombing role from the local strip at Mercer.


The second aircraft discovered was Piper PA38-112 ZK-JBX. I actually photographed this aircraft some months ago but it has been minus any markings, its registration just recently applied. It is lined up to head south sometime for the aero club at Palmerston North to whom it has been registered since September last year.


Thirdly was Jodel D.18 ZK-SCJ just far enough outside of its hanger and capturing the last rays of sunlight. It is registered to an Air NZ pilot and came onto the register in 2004, flying for the first time in October that year. It would appear the aircraft has been based in the Waikato region but perhaps now resides at Ardmore.
